Double Colorless Energy (Guardians Rising 166/145) — is it worth grading?

Is Double Colorless Energy worth grading?

Pokémon · Guardians Rising · 166/145 · full price guide →

Worth grading only if it gems

A PSA 10 Double Colorless Energy brings $47.59 versus $17.17 raw — a $30.42 spread that covers an economy-tier ~$25 grading fee. A PSA 9 ($3.25) sells for less than raw, so anything short of a 10 loses money.

What centering does Double Colorless Energy need for a PSA 10?

PSA publishes 55/45 front and 75/25 back centering as the tolerance for a 10 (Gem Mint). Off-center copies are capped below the top grade regardless of surface — measure yours before paying the fee.
